Checking It Yourself

Start at the bottom of the door. Most houses in this part of Plano went up between 1973 and 2015, with the bulk of that stock dating to the early 2000s, so the bottom astragal on your door is likely the same vinyl strip the builder put on. Push a flashlight against the seal from outside at dusk and look for light coming through from the garage side. Check the corners first - that's where the seal pulls away from the track first.

Run your hand along the top and side jamb weatherstripping too. If it's stiff instead of pliable, or if it's cracked into short segments instead of one continuous strip, it's not sealing anymore, it's just decoration. A door that closes flush but still lets in dust or light along one edge almost always has a seal problem, not a spring or opener problem, so don't call about the opener when the fix is a ten-dollar strip of vinyl.

What Is Going On

Vinyl and rubber seals don't fail all at once. They harden with age and sun exposure, and once they harden they shrink slightly and stop conforming to the concrete or the track the way they did when new. On a house built in the early 2000s - which describes a large share of homes in this area - that seal has had two decades of expansion and contraction cycles to work through. The bottom seal takes the worst of it because it's in direct contact with the slab and gets compressed every time the door closes.

Side and top seals fail more from UV exposure through the small gap where the door sits in the frame. None of this is a defect in your door. It's just what happens to rubber and PVC over years of daily use in a climate that runs hot for a good part of the year.

The Seasonal Bit

This area sits in a moderate heat climate band, not a hard-freeze one, so the seasonal story here isn't about ice splitting a seal - it's about sustained heat softening and then re-hardening the material over and over. A seal that spends long summer stretches warm and pliable, then cools at night, goes through a small expansion-contraction cycle every single day. Do that for fifteen or twenty years on a door built in the early 2000s and the material fatigues even without any single extreme event.

I don't have data on how many freeze days this area sees in a given winter, so I won't tell you your seals are at risk from ice - they're not, particularly. The wear pattern here is steady heat cycling, not sudden cold snaps.

What the Weather Here Does to It

Heat does two things to an older garage door beyond just aging the seals. First, it expands the metal track and the door panels themselves, which can shift alignment just enough that a seal that used to sit flush now has a small gap at one corner. Second, sustained heat on aluminum or steel track fasteners can loosen them slightly over time, which compounds the seal gap problem - you get a draught that looks like a seal issue but is actually a track alignment issue.

On homes built through the early 2000s that are now well into their second decade or more, we see both issues together more often than either alone. Honest limitation: if the panel itself has warped from heat exposure over the years, a new seal won't fix the fit - at that point you're looking at panel replacement, not a reseal, and I'd rather tell you that up front than sell you a strip of vinyl that won't solve it.

How do I know if it's the seal or the whole door that's the problem?

If the door closes tight and level but you still see light or feel air at one edge, it's almost always the seal. If the door doesn't sit flush - gaps that change size along the bottom, or a corner that never quite touches - that's alignment or a warped panel, and a new seal alone won't fix it.

Is my seal failing because of the heat or just old age?

Usually both. Heat cycling - pliable during the day, stiffer at night, over and over for years - is what fatigues vinyl and rubber seals in this area. A door from the early 2000s has had two decades of that cycling, which is why original builder-grade seals rarely make it past that point without cracking.

Can I just add extra weatherstripping over the old seal instead of replacing it?

You can, but it's a short-term patch. Old vinyl underneath keeps hardening and shrinking, so a new strip laid over it won't seat evenly for long. If the original seal is more than a few years past its useful life, pulling it and replacing the whole strip is the more durable fix.

Will sealing gaps around my garage door actually lower my energy bill?

It can help some, especially if your garage sits under or beside conditioned living space, but I don't have local energy-use figures to give you a number. What I can tell you is that a sealed door keeps dust, bugs, and outside air out of the garage itself, which matters regardless of what it does to your bill.
